We are seeking an experienced and highly driven Plant HR Manager to oversee all human resources operations within our manufacturing facility. The ideal candidate will act as a strategic partner to the plant leadership team while managing day-to-day HR functions. This role requires a strong focus on industrial relations (IR), high-volume talent acquisition, statutory compliance, employee welfare, and building a high-performance culture on the shop floor.
Key Responsibilities
1. Industrial & Employee Relations
Serve as the primary point of contact for employee grievances and conflict resolution on the shop floor.
Maintain harmonious relationships between management and employees (and trade unions/committees, if applicable).
Conduct domestic inquiries and manage disciplinary actions in alignment with company policies and local labor laws.
Proactively gauge plant morale and implement engagement initiatives tailored to a manufacturing environment.
2. Talent Acquisition & Onboarding
Drive end-to-end recruitment for both white-collar (management/engineering) and blue-collar (workforce/technicians) roles.
Design and optimize high-volume recruitment workflows to ensure rapid deployment of manpower during peak production cycles.
Oversee comprehensive induction and safety orientation programs for all new plant hires.
Manage relationships with external manpower vendors and staffing agencies.
3. Statutory Compliance & Administration
Ensure 100% compliance with all state and national labor laws, including the Factories Act, Minimum Wages Act, PF, ESIC, and Workmen's Compensation.
Liaise with government authorities, labor inspectors, and local bodies for necessary licenses and audits.
Oversee time office operations, attendance tracking, and accurate payroll inputs for the plant workforce.
Manage plant administrative functions, including employee transportation, canteen services, and facility hygiene.
4. Performance Management & Training
Partner with plant leadership to define KPIs and facilitate regular performance appraisals for plant staff.
Identify training needs across the facility, focusing on operational excellence, soft skills, and mandatory health & safety (EHS) compliance.
Support supervisors in building cross-functional teams and specialized assembly-line workforce structures.
